Floor-plans are an awesome addition to any homebook, listing website or even the MLS entry. However, not every client has a copy of their home’s original floor-plans. I found a new app several months ago and have tested it a few times. MagicPlan is a free app that works with iPhone, iPad2 and iPod Touch. It’s simply to use and does a pretty good job.
One note, because it’s not always going to be perfect and we live in a litigious society, I’d suggest that agents using this app, place a disclaimer on the finish product, saying that all measurements are estimated and not deemed to be reliable. I know most of our MLS already have that disclaimer, but another wouldn’t hurt.
